The Lego Movie Videogame beats Final Fantasy

Lightning Returns, but only in third place.

The Lego Movie Videogame has beaten Lightning Returns: Final Fantasy 13 to the top of the UK all-formats chart.

TT Games' latest block-buster dethroned FIFA 14 to become the sixth Lego game to reach the chart's top spot - the last being Lego Batman 2.

Lightning Returns had to settle for third place, meanwhile.

The Lego tie-in comfortably outsold Call of Duty: Ghosts in second place, although the gap between that and Final Fantasy was far narrower.

Still, UK numbers Chart-Track made no mention of how Lightning Returns' sales compared to other launches in the series.

FIFA 14 was fourth this week, ahead of GTA5 in fifth and another Lego title, Marvel Super Heroes, in sixth.

Battlefield 4 was seventh, Assassin's Creed 4 eighth, Minecraft: Xbox 360 Edition ninth, while Fable Anniversary was 10th.

An eighth of all games in the UK top 40 are Lego titles - including The Lego Movie, Lego Batman 2 (19th), Lego Star Wars: The Complete Saga (22nd) and Lego Lord of the Rings (27th).
